Written Answers. - Sale of Local Authority Flats.

55.

asked the Minister for the Environment the progress, if any, which has been made by the working party on the sale of local authority flats; if he will indicate the findings of this body; and if he will make a statement on the matter.

The working party, which was set up last year comprising representatives of local authorities and my Department, has examined ways of resolving the difficulties which have so far prevented the sale of flats. They are awaiting the results of a survey of tenants of Dublin Corporation flats and when received will then be able to present their report.
